Location.
The Ritz-Carlton, Cancun is located on the beach in Cancun's Cancun Hotel Zone neighborhood, close to Luxury Avenue, Playa Delfines, and La Isla Shopping Mall. Other points of interest near this luxury resort include El Rey Ruins and Aquaworld.
Resort Features.
This Cancun resort has a private beach. Dining options at The Ritz-Carlton, Cancun include 6 restaurants. 3 bars/lounges, a beach bar, and a poolside bar are open for drinks. Room service is available 24 hours a day. The resort serves Buffet breakfasts each morning in the restaurant (surcharges apply). Recreational amenities include 2 outdoor swimming pools. Also located on site are a children's pool, outdoor tennis courts, a spa tub, a sauna, and a fitness facility. The property's full-service health spa has body treatments, massage/treatment rooms, facials, and beauty services. This 5-star property has a business center and offers small meeting rooms, secretarial services, and a technology helpdesk. Wireless Internet access (surcharge) is available in public areas and the resort has a computer station. This Cancun property has 27000 square meters of event space consisting of a conference center, banquet facilities, conference/meeting rooms, and a ballroom. For a surcharge, the property offers a roundtrip airport shuttle (available 24 hours). Business services, wedding services, limo/town car service, and tour/ticket assistance are available. Complimentary guest parking is limited, and available on a first-come, first-served basis. Additional property amenities include a concierge desk, a children's club, and multilingual staff. This is a smoke-free property.
Guestrooms.
365 air-conditioned guestrooms at The Ritz-Carlton, Cancun feature iPod docking stations and minibars. Balconies or patios offer ocean or pool views. Beds come with Egyptian cotton linens, triple sheeting, and down comforters. Bathrooms feature separate bathtubs and showers with deep soaking bathtubs and rainfall showerheads. They also offer makeup/shaving mirrors, bathrobes, and slippers. Wired high-speed and wireless Internet access is available for a surcharge. In addition to desks and complimentary newspapers, guestrooms offer multi-line phones with voice mail. 42-inch LCD televisions have cable channels and pay movies. Rooms also include CD players and coffee/tea makers. Guests may request in-room massages, hypo-allergenic bedding, and extra towels/bedding. A nightly turndown service is offered and housekeeping is available daily. Guestrooms are all non-smoking.
